1. Hybrid (solar-gas) drying of agricultural products

This innovation is a collaborative experience in solar drying specific to saffron. It aims at characterising saffron drying practices, adaptating the solar dryer to saffron conditions for initial drying trials.

This will lead to the co-design of a hybrid (solar-gas) drying prototype that can be used for a wide range of products. The prototype will be tested in real conditions.

3. Promotion of agroecological products in short supply chains: Establishment of a farmers' market for agroecological products in Ksar Tafilelt + connection with a school canteen

This innovation includes the mapping of producers, the analysis of consumer motivation, the development of a charter of commitment for pioneering producers and consumers and the identification of the site for market implementation.

4. KSolar kit for water pumping

The initial priority choice is the installation of a collective Albian borehole for irrigation. Association of irrigators have been identified. The feasibility analysis is being performed at technical, financial and institutional levels.

The installation will be co-financed in partnership with the association and project donations.

5. Decentralised system for treating and reusing domestic wastewater in Ksar Tafilelt (Supplementing the existing system with tertiary treatment and reuse trials)

To co-design of tertiary treatment, partners performed a comparison of several proposals from the parties involved (Amidoul Foundation, Envirostep company and researchers). A consensus has been reached on a system based on local materials and natural solar UV treatment. The partners are in charge of selectioning crops for the REUSE experiment, defining the experimental protocol, and monitoring indicators and water and soil analysis requirements. This inovation will be combined with other solutions (solar, smart irrigation, etc.).

6. Experimental organic waste recovery plant in Ksar Tafilelt

This innovation is realised in partnership with Amidoul Foundation and izitopia start-up. Partners realised an assessment of needs for station layout and equipment, and identified farmers and fish farmers to test larvae and/or biofertiliser. This innovation will be combined with solar drying solution (applied to larvae).

7. Valorisation of margines in the composting of organic residues

Patners started to identify the stakeholders to engage: oil mill and compost producer. They assessed the equipment and material requirements and defined an experimental protocol.
